Founder here, I’m excited to announce that we've just launched the beta version of ToolJet’s Workflow Automation tool!
For those unfamiliar, ToolJet started its journey when we open-sourced ToolJet (https://github.com/ToolJet/ToolJet) here on HackerNews back in June 2021 (https://news.ycombinator.com/item?id=27421408). When we launched ToolJet, we aimed to bridge the gap between developers and non-developers, making it easier for teams to build internal tools swiftly. Our journey began right here on HackerNews, and much of our evolution has been shaped by feedback from many of you. Today, we’re taking a step further with our new Workflow Automation tool.
How it works
1. Connect your data sources: Add any of the pre-existing ~50 data sources like PGSQL, RestAPI, Zendesk, Stripe, Amazon S3 and many more.
2. Create a workflow: Create a new workflow from your ToolJet Dashboard. A workflow is a series of steps which are executed one after the other, and each step is interacting with a datasource by fetching or putting back data.
3. Business logic: Implement your business logic by creating branches based on conditions and by running JavaScript codes.
4. Debugging: You can see the logs by expanding logs panel at the bottom of the workflow builder. It will have all information you need to debug your workflow.

ToolJet is a full stack platform for building internal tools where automation is one part of it. We also support creating web applications and have a data store.
While make.com is focussed just on automation but for all kinds of use cases and not focussed on solving internal tooling problems for the companies.
However, process street does look focussed on building software for internal applications but it is more towards no-code spectrum which has its advantages but makes it less customisable. ToolJet, on the other hand is more customisable and developer friendly because of our low-code approach.

Speaking as someone who learned how to make websites 20 years ago, target="_blank" is traditionally only for links leading to another, completely different and separate website.
For example, if you have a link going to Google somewhere you might put target="_blank" on it.
Otherwise, its use has always been frowned upon because it breaks the back button (it's a new window/tab!), disrupts context (unless that disruption makes sense, like above), and spams the taskbar/tab bar.

Tools like this are great because they make creating software less seem scary. I've found that business users are deterred from creating software because they need to write structured text & use syntax to do it. I would have thought that the problem solving part was the hard part, but for them it's the act of representing something in text; it's some kind of insurmountable barrier that I don't understand. But with WYSIWYG tools like this, the barrier is gone and they're totally content to start building reasonably complex systems.
Of course it becomes a tangled mess later, but at least they managed to solve a problem.
